The TDA1591T/V3 is a high-performance integrated circuit from NXP Semiconductors, designed to cater to the demanding requirements of modern radio and communication systems. This versatile IC is specifically engineered to function as an intermediate frequency (IF) signal processing component, providing an efficient and reliable solution for AM/FM radio receivers and various other applications that require precise signal demodulation.
Key Features
- High Integration: The TDA1591T/V3 integrates multiple functions into a single chip, reducing the need for external components and simplifying the overall design of the radio receiver.
- Improved Sensitivity: With its advanced design, this IC offers excellent sensitivity, ensuring clear signal reception even in areas with weak signal strength.
- Low Noise Figure: It boasts a low noise figure, which minimizes background noise and interference, thereby enhancing the audio quality of the received signal.
- Automatic Gain Control (AGC): The built-in AGC automatically adjusts the gain to maintain consistent signal strength across varying reception conditions.
- Versatile Supply Voltage: The TDA1591T/V3 operates over a wide range of supply voltages, making it suitable for various applications without the need for additional voltage regulation.
